Netflix launches Indian reality series 'Lock Upp' hosted by Riteish Deshmukh and Farah Khan

Netflix, in partnership with Balaji Telefilms, is debuting a new Indian captive‑reality show called "Lock Upp: Sach ya Sazaa." The series will feature 14 well‑known personalities locked inside a controlled environment, cut off from the outside world and subjected to challenges, punishments and weekly eliminations over six weeks. Hosts Riteish Deshmukh and Farah Khan act as “Jailers,” overseeing the contestants as they navigate shifting alliances, difficult decisions and personal revelations.

The programme, billed as an experiment in truth versus public perception, premieres on 27 June and will stream new episodes from Saturday to Wednesday at 8:00 PM local time. The format emphasises “no filters, no retakes,” aiming to reveal the contestants’ true selves under pressure.
